Understanding Your Microwave’s Fan System
Before diving into the reasons your microwave fan may continue operating, it’s crucial to understand how the fan system works. Microwaves come equipped with a fan designed for specific purposes:
Cooling Function
The primary role of the microwave fan is to cool the appliance’s internal components. During cooking, the microwave generates heat, and the fan helps maintain optimal temperatures to prevent overheating.
Ventilation
In addition, many microwaves have ventilation systems to expel steam and odors created during cooking. This ensures your kitchen remains comfortable and free from unwanted smells.
Why Does the Microwave Fan Stay On?
Now that you understand the functionality of the microwave fan, let’s address some common reasons it may keep running after you’ve stopped cooking.
Automatic Cool-Down Mode
Many microwaves are equipped with a built-in automatic cooling feature. After cooking, the internal temperature might still be high. In such cases, the fan will remain active until the microwave’s internal components cool down to a safe temperature. This could take several minutes, depending on how long and at what power level you were cooking.
Tip: If your microwave’s fan stops running after a while, this is usually a good sign that the cool-down process is functioning correctly.
Faulty Temperature Sensor
Another reason your microwave fan could be running continuously is a malfunctioning temperature sensor. The temperature sensor monitors the internal temperature and is responsible for signaling the fan to turn on or off. If the sensor is damaged or malfunctioning, it may send incorrect signals, leading to the fan running longer than necessary.

Excessive Heat Build-Up
Excessive heat build-up can also trigger the microwave fan to remain on. Cooking dense foods or using high settings for extended periods can increase internal temperatures, prompting the fan to work overtime to cool components.
Preventing Excessive Heat Build-Up
To avoid situations where excessive heat is generated:
- Use recommended power levels outlined in your microwave’s manual.
- Cook food in smaller, more manageable portions.
Checking the Ventilation System
Another aspect to consider is the microwave’s ventilation system. When cooking, the fan helps draw in air, and if the vents are obstructed or dirty, the fan may run continuously to compensate, resulting in poor airflow.
Types of Ventilation Systems
There are generally two types of ventilation systems in microwaves:
Over-the-Range Models
If you have an over-the-range microwave, it is likely connected to your home’s ventilation system. Blocked ducts or filters can impede airflow, causing the fan to run longer.
Countertop Models
Countertop microwaves usually rely on a built-in fan for ventilation. Keeping the microwave clean and free of obstructions makes it more efficient.
Regular Maintenance Tips
To ensure your microwave operates efficiently and to prevent the fan from running unnecessarily, consider the following maintenance tips:
Clean the Filters
For over-the-range microwaves, regularly clean or replace the grease and charcoal filters. Clogged filters can restrict airflow, causing unnecessary fan operation.
Inspect the Vents
Check the microwave vents for dust and grease build-up. Wipe down with a damp cloth and ensure they remain unobstructed.
Monitor Cooking Times
Be mindful of cooking times and power settings. Using the appropriate settings for different food types helps reduce heat build-up and allows the cooling system to function more efficiently.
When to Seek Professional Help
While there are many straightforward reasons for a continuously running microwave fan, some situations may require professional assistance. Here are some cases when you should consider calling a technician:
Persistent Issues
If the fan continues to run long after cooking has stopped, and cleaning the vents and filters does not resolve the issue, it could indicate a more significant problem such as a faulty control board or a defective fan switch.
Unusual Sounds or Odors
Strange sounds, such as grinding or rattling, may signal a mechanical problem within the fan motor. Similarly, if you detect unusual odors, such as burning, it is essential to turn off the microwave immediately and seek professional help.

Why does the fan on my microwave keep running even after I’ve stopped cooking?
The fan in a microwave is designed to run for a while even after you’ve stopped cooking to dissipate heat generated during operation. This built-in safety feature helps prevent overheating of the microwave’s components, ensuring it remains safe and functional. As the fan continues running, it aids in cooling down the various internal parts and removes any residual heat that may pose a risk if trapped inside.
Additionally, the duration for which the fan continues to operate can vary depending on the model and how long the microwave was used. Some models are designed to run for a set amount of time, while others may use temperature sensors to determine when it’s safe to turn off. If the fan runs longer than usual, it could indicate a problem or that the unit got particularly hot during use.
Is it normal for the fan to run after the microwave is turned off?
Yes, it is normal for the fan to run for a short period after the microwave has been turned off. Microwaves generate heat during operation, and the fan helps to cool down the appliance, protecting its electronic and mechanical components. This prevents potential damage and extends the lifespan of the microwave.
Different microwave models have varying cooling cycles. Generally, the fan might run for a few minutes after use, but some models may stay on longer if the internal components are still hot. Check your microwave’s user manual for specific details about how long the fan is expected to run after cooking.
What should I do if the fan keeps running for an extended period?
If you notice that the fan is running continuously for an extended period, it could be a sign of a malfunction or that it is detecting excessive heat within the system. First, allow the microwave to cool down for a while to see if the fan eventually shuts off. If the fan continues to run after cooling and for a significantly longer time than usual, this may indicate an issue with the thermal sensor or another component.
In those cases, it is advisable to unplug the microwave and consult the user manual for troubleshooting tips. If the problem persists or if you’re unsure, it may be best to contact a qualified technician for a proper diagnosis and repair to prevent any further issues.
Can a faulty fan cause the microwave to overheat?
Yes, a faulty fan can indeed lead to overheating in a microwave. The fan is crucial for maintaining an optimal operating temperature by dissipating heat generated during cooking. If it is not functioning properly or running continuously, it may not effectively cool the components, which can result in overheating and potentially cause damage to the internal parts of the microwave.
Overheating can create several issues, such as a tripped circuit breaker or, in severe cases, a fire hazard. Regularly checking your microwave’s performance and ensuring that the fan operates as intended is essential for both its efficiency and safety in the long term.
What are some common reasons for a microwave fan to malfunction?
Common reasons for a microwave fan malfunction include electrical issues, damaged wiring, or blockages within the fan assembly. It’s possible for dust and debris to accumulate in the fan, which can hinder its performance, or for the fan motor to wear out over time. Additionally, if the control board that regulates fan operation is defective, it may cause the fan to run continuously or not at all.
